When Psychonauts 2 was announced, I got a chance to talk to the devs about why the game was delayed and they told me that porting a game is basically making a new version of your game.
It can be, if the game isn't programmed in a portable way.

But if you go into the development cycle with portability in mind, it's not a massive effort for the developers. Modern platforms aren't all that different from one another, they're all PCs and smartphones with gimmicks. Especially so if you use a middleware engine that has done most of the heavy lifting on portability for you.

The hard and time-consuming part that comes with additional ports is quality assurance and testing. You do want to QA each platform separately, because despite 99% of the game working identically everywhere there will always be something that slips through the cracks and breaks something on one platform but not others. Plus, each console has its own certification process that takes time and effort to pass.
